Experience the thrill of climbing Mount Kilimanjaro via the Umbwe Route, one of the steepest and most scenic paths to the summit. This 6-day trekking adventure is ideal for hikers seeking a challenging, less crowded route with breathtaking landscapes.
The Umbwe Route starts at the southern entrance of Kilimanjaro National Park and offers a direct approach to the summit, passing through lush rainforest, montane zones, alpine deserts, and finally the high-altitude summit. You’ll hike with an experienced team of guides and porters, ensuring safety, support, and a rewarding trekking experience.
The trek is structured for gradual acclimatization, maximizing your chances of reaching Uhuru Peak successfully. Accommodations are in tents at scenic campsites, with freshly prepared meals provided by the trekking team.

Arrive at Kilimanjaro International Airport or Moshi town. Meet your trekking team and guide. Attend a briefing covering the trek, safety measures, and equipment checks. Overnight stay in a hotel in Moshi to rest and acclimatize before the trek begins.
Accommodation: Hotel in Moshi
Meal Plan: Dinner
Drive to Umbwe Gate for registration and start the trek through **lush rainforest**. Follow narrow trails, crossing streams and observing local flora and birds. Hike gradually to **Umbwe Cave Camp (2,760m)** for overnight stay. The steep ascent allows acclimatization while enjoying scenic views.
Distance: 8–10 km
Accommodation: Umbwe Cave Camp (tents)
Meal Plan: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ner
Continue trekking through **montane forest**, transitioning into **heath and moorland zones**. Hike up steep ridges and enjoy panoramic views of Kilimanjaro’s southern slopes. Arrive at **Barranco Camp (3,950m)**. Afternoon optional hike to **Barranco Wall** for acclimatization and spectacular scenery. Sundowners and dinner at camp.
Distance: 10–12 km
Accommodation: Barranco Camp (tents)
Meal Plan: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ner
After breakfast, trek across the **Karanga Valley**, descending slightly before ascending to **Karanga Camp (4,035m)**. This moderate hike helps acclimatization while offering impressive views of the southern glaciers and peaks. Afternoon rest and dinner at camp, preparing for summit day.
Distance: 5–7 km
Accommodation: Karanga Camp (tents)
Meal Plan: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ner
Trek upwards through alpine desert, observing unique high-altitude vegetation and dramatic landscapes. Reach **Barafu Camp (4,640m)**, the base for summit day. Afternoon rest, early dinner, and preparation for the midnight ascent. Hydrate and rest well for the challenging climb ahead.
Distance: 4–6 km
Accommodation: Barafu Camp (tents)
Meal Plan: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ner
Begin **midnight ascent** to reach **Uhuru Peak (5,895m)** by sunrise. Experience breathtaking panoramic views and celebrate your achievement at Africa’s highest point. Descend to **Barafu Camp** for breakfast, then continue to **Mweka Camp (3,100m)** for overnight rest. Dinner and overnight at Mweka Camp, reflecting on your summit success.
Distance: 12–14 km
Accommodation: Mweka Camp (tents)
Meal Plan: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ner
After breakfast, descend through the **rainforest** to **Mweka Gate** for certificates and official exit. Transfer back to **Moshi town**, where you can relax, celebrate, and enjoy a hot shower after the challenging trek. Overnight stay in hotel in Moshi.
Distance: 10 km
Accommodation: Hotel in Moshi
Meal Plan: Breakfast, Lunch, Dinner
After breakfast, transfer to Kilimanjaro International Airport or continue with optional extensions such as **Zanzibar beach holiday or safari in northern parks**. End of **Umbwe Route 6 Days Trek**, leaving with unforgettable memories of Kilimanjaro’s scenic landscapes and summit achievement.
